What Is Paiatialdates.net?
Paiatialdates.net is identified as a Trojan-type threat, which is a broad category of malware designed to deceive users into installing or executing malicious software. Trojans often disguise themselves as legitimate programs or files, making them difficult to detect without proper security measures. The primary goal of such malware is to gain unauthorized access to a computer system, allowing attackers to steal sensitive information, disrupt operations, or use the infected system for further malicious activities.
How Paiatialdates.net Operates
Trojan-type threats like Paiatialdates.net typically operate by exploiting vulnerabilities in software or tricking users into executing the malware. Once installed, the malware can communicate with its command and control servers to receive instructions, which might include downloading additional malware, stealing data, or engaging in other malicious activities. The specific operations of Paiatialdates.net can vary, but the common goal is to compromise the security and integrity of the infected system.
Symptoms of Infection
Symptoms of a Paiatialdates.net infection can be subtle and may not always be immediately apparent. Common indicators of a Trojan infection include unexpected changes in system performance, such as slowed operation, frequent crashes, or the appearance of unwanted programs or toolbars. Additionally, users might notice unusual network activity, changes in browser settings, or the presence of unfamiliar files and folders. It's essential to be vigilant and monitor your system for any suspicious activity.
